Exactly what is an Automatic Hoover?
An automatic hoover, or robot vacuum, is a self-propelled, autonomous cleaning gadget created to browse your home and vacuum floorings without human intervention. These compact, often disc-shaped devices make use of a mix of sensing units, mapping innovation, and brushes to effectively remove dust, debris, and pet hair from numerous floor types. They operate on rechargeable batteries and usually go back to a docking station to recharge when their battery is low or cleaning cycle is complete.
The magic behind these little cleaners depends on their sophisticated innovation. Early designs relied on basic bump-and-go navigation, bouncing randomly around the room till an area was considered sufficiently cleaned. Nevertheless, contemporary robot vacuums are considerably more innovative. They use advanced navigation systems, such as:
Random Bounce Navigation: While still present in some budget alternatives, this system includes the robot moving in random instructions, altering course when it experiences a barrier. It's less efficient however typically more economical.Methodical Navigation: This approach includes the robot cleaning in organized patterns, generally rows or zig-zags, ensuring more extensive protection. This is frequently accomplished through gyroscopic sensing units or standard mapping.L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) Mapping: LiDAR innovation uses lasers to produce a detailed map of your home. This allows for extremely effective cleaning, obstacle avoidance, and the capability to personalize cleaning zones and no-go locations.Camera-Based Mapping: Some robot vacuums make use of electronic cameras to picture their environments and develop maps. This can be integrated with visual S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) technology for exact navigation and things acknowledgment.
These navigation systems, combined with powerful suction motors, rotating brushes, and often mopping functionalities, make automatic hoovers invaluable tools for preserving clean floors with minimal effort.

Secret Features to Scrutinize When Choosing Your Automatic Hoover
Choosing the best automatic hoover is important to guarantee it efficiently fulfills your cleaning needs and fits your way of life. Think about these important features before buying:
Navigation System: As pointed out previously, the navigation system is the brain of your robot vacuum. Consider your home layout and wanted level of cleaning efficiency. For complex designs with multiple rooms and challenges, LiDAR or camera-based mapping uses exceptional performance. For smaller, easier spaces, systematic or perhaps random bounce navigation may be adequate for a more budget-friendly alternative.
Suction Power: Suction power is an important consider determining cleaning effectiveness. Greater suction power is typically much better for carpets and homes with family pets, efficiently raising embedded dirt and pet hair. Search for designs with adjustable suction levels to adjust to different floor types.
Battery Life and Coverage Area: Battery life dictates the amount of time your robot vacuum can clean up on a single charge. Consider the size of your home. Larger homes need longer battery life or designs with recharge-and-resume abilities, where the robot returns to the dock to recharge and then continues cleaning where it ended.
Dustbin Capacity: The size of the dustbin determines how often you require to empty it. Larger dustbins are more suitable for homes with pets or larger areas, minimizing the requirement for regular emptying. Think about models with easy-to-empty dustbins for added benefit.
Smart Features and App Control: Modern robot vacuums frequently come loaded with smart functions. App control is extremely preferable, allowing you to arrange cleanings, screen development, produce virtual walls and no-go zones, initiate area cleaning, and even control the robot remotely. Voice control combination includes another layer of convenience.
Mop Functionality (2-in-1 Models): Some robot vacuums use a 2-in-1 vacuuming and mopping performance. These designs typically have a water tank and a mopping pad that damp-mops difficult floorings after vacuuming. While practical, 2-in-1 designs often stand out more at vacuuming than deep mopping. Consider your primary cleaning needs-- if mopping is a top priority, a dedicated robot mop might be a much better alternative.
Pet Hair Handling Capabilities: For pet owners, robust pet hair dealing with functions are vital. Try to find designs with:
Strong Suction: To efficiently raise pet hair from carpets and upholstery.Tangle-Free Brushes: Designed to withstand hair wrapping and keep cleaning efficiency.Larger Dustbins: To accommodate the increased volume of pet hair.HEPA Filters: To capture pet dander and allergens.
Sound Level: Robot vacuums do produce sound during operation. Think about the sound level, especially if you plan to run the robot throughout times when you are home or conscious noise. Some designs are designed to run more quietly than others.
Obstacle Avoidance and Object Recognition: Advanced models boast challenge avoidance and object acknowledgment abilities. This permits them to browse around furniture legs, shoes, and even pet waste, preventing getting stuck or spreading messes.
Rate Range: Robot vacuums range in cost from economical alternatives to high-end, feature-rich designs. Identify your budget plan and focus on the functions that are essential to you within that cost range.
